The effect of augmented reality activities on middle school students' mathematical understanding levels and spatial abilities

Abstract (EN)
This study aims to examine the impact of augmented reality (AR) activities on middle school students' mathematical understanding and spatial abilities within the context of mathematics education. The sample comprised 20 sixth-grade students, purposively selected from a public middle school located in the central district of Ağrı province. A qualitative case study design was employed to evaluate students' levels of mathematical understanding, guided by the Pirie-Kieren theoretical framework. To assess spatial abilities, a quantitative approach utilizing a single-group pre-test–post-test weak experimental design was implemented. Data were collected through the Mathematical Understanding Test, the Spatial Ability Test, and semi-structured interviews with the participants. During the instructional phase, activity sheets incorporating augmented reality technology were utilized. The analysis of the data indicates that augmented reality positively contributes to the development of mathematical understanding and spatial abilities, facilitating students' progression to higher cognitive levels. According to the Pirie-Kieren model, the highest level attained by students was the observation level, with notable advancements particularly in the image possession and basic knowledge levels.
